Samsung Galaxy M30 battery life

The Samsung Galaxy M30 packs a 5000 mAh Li-Po battery and lasts about 59h 0min on a full charge with around 10h 30min of screen-on time. It charges from 0 to 100% in roughly 3h 0min, peaking near 38.5°C while charging. Every figure is aggregated anonymously from real Galaxy M30 owners using Battery Guru (17 samples), so it reflects everyday usage rather than lab claims.
